INVERTER/CHARGER AND CIRCUIT
BREAKER LOCATIONS
· 1500W Inverter/Charger Unit:
The inverter/charger is located on the upper
rear wall of the battery compartment. The in-
verter/charger has a power/reset switch and
two circuit breakers to protect the inverter
and the AC input source from overloads. See
the Heart Interface operation information for
complete explanation and instructions on this
system.
CAUTION
Do not store items too closely around
the inverter unit in the storage com-
partment. The inverter generates heat
while operating and needs unre-
stricted airflow for proper cooling.
· Inverter Control Panel: The Heart Interface
inverter/charger also has a remote monitor/
control panel that can be programmed for
several charging configurations.

· 12-Volt House Circuit Breakers: The 12-
volt house breaker panel contains pop-out
breakers; push in to reset. The breakers are
clearly labeled for the circuits which they
protect.
